credits

released October 15, 2013

Bill Majoros-
Lead Vocals,Guitars,
Drums,Percussion,
Piano,Rhodes,
Moog Synthesizer,
Short Wave Radio

Kori Pop-
Background vocals

Carl Jennings-
Bass,background vocals,additional guitar

Kirk Starkey-
Strings

Tim Allard-
B3 Organ

Marie Avery-
Additional piano (intro sound collage)

Written by Bill Majoros

Produced by Carl Jennings and Bill 
Majoros

Mastered by 
C-Note

Engineered and mixed by Carl Jennings at Westmoreland Studio,Hamilton Ontario Canada 

Original Art-
Amber Edgar at Citizen A Design
